Bensmaine Abderrahmane
Engineering & Technology / Industrial & Manufacturing Engineering
AD Scientific Index ID: 4467949
جامعة أبي بكر بلقايد–تلمسان University of Abou Bekr Belkaïd
person_outline
Bensmaine Abderrahmane's MOST POPULAR ARTICLES